Veterans' Job Hunt: Resources & Opportunities Await
The transition from military service to civilian life can present challenges , particularly when it pertains to finding fulfilling employment. Fortunately, a multitude of resources and opportunities exist to support veterans in their job pursuit. Several government agencies , along with charitable groups, offer specialized assistance, including resume development , interview preparation , and job connection services. Discover programs like the Department of Veterans Affairs’ Vocational Employment and Transition Services, and consider leveraging platforms like LinkedIn for career connections.
- Career Counseling: Gain one-on-one guidance.
- Skills Evaluation : Identify relevant skills.
- Job Fairs : Connect with hiring employers.
